Weekly Northern Hemisphere Stratospheric Analyses from Rocketsonde and Satellite Radiation Data

ds190.3
| DOI: 10.5065/05M7-CM03
 
Abstract:

Satellite radiance information was used to produce a "first guess" of the geopotential height and temperature fields at the 5 mbar, 2 mbar, and 0.4 mbar stratospheric levels, and available rocketsonde data was used to adjust the fields through an objective analysis procedure. The 65-by-65 polar-stereographic grids cover the Northern Hemisphere and are available weekly (on Wednesdays) from July 1976 through April 1980 for the months of January, April, July, and October.

Temporal Range:
1976-07-07 12:00 +0000 to 1980-04-30 12:00 +0000
Variables:
Geopotential Height Upper Air Temperature
